Poker Calculator Report: Hold’em Pirate … Hold’em Hawk Forbidden by Poker Stars
Since the Party Poker collapse a few years ago, Poker Stars has emerged as the indisputable head in pure numbers of internet poker players. They've the largest tournaments, the most active tables, the largest money games, along with the fastest filling up sit down and go tournaments on line. With that comes power - the power to choose your partners, internet marketers, and nearer to our point; suitable software.
Long have I been advocating Holdem Hawk and Holdem Pirate (they're really the exact same) poker calculators as simple to use and visibly attractive poker calculators. Lately though, these products have pushed the limits of acceptable use, a minimum of in the view of Poker Stars, and hence have been banned from use on that site. This is unfortunate news, as a reasonable product, not unlike several of the acceptable software authorized by Stars, is now virtually grounded because the biggest poker website on the planet thinks it's too closely connected to an Operative Poker Calculator.
An Operative Poker Calculator is similar to a secret agent operating for you, gathering and mining player information that you can use against them at a later date. The thing is, you do not have to be at the table for this to happen. The software (database) is working all of the time for you. For the majority of poker websites, that's over the line of justness, just as in real life as well.
But Hold em Pirate and Hold em Hawk are in fact Empirical Poker Calculators, just the same as Hold em Indicator is. These sorts of poker calculators only acquire data on your opponents whenever you are at the table, just like you were betting in a live scenario.
So why the Poker Stars Smack? Here's an actual warning I was sent from Poker Stars while running Hold em Pirate:
Following an evaluation of your account, we find that you are running an external program knownas Poker Sherlock, or its related applications, Poker Edge, PokerBotPro, Holdem Hawk and Hold em Pirate......PokerStars shall be entitled to take such action as it sees fit, including instantly blocking access to the Games to such User, closing such User's account with PokerStars and seizing all monies held inside the relevant Poker Stars "real cash account".
Hey, did you observe the "confiscating all money" line? That's what you can do whenever you are this large!
The "related applications" is the origin of the trouble. The business that designed Hawk and Pirate also make Poker Edge and PokerBotPro, which are data miners. Actually, I believe that Stars suspects Hawk and Pirate truly mine data for these similar programs, although appearing like an Empirical Poker Calculator on the surface.
So therein lays the crux of the issue. In case you occur to wager on on Stars and have Hawk or Pirate, you are out of luck, as I have tried to reverse this judgment. I got a polite response from the employees at Poker Stars, but actually, it's not likely to change. The very good news though is that Hold em Indicator has been added to Poker Stars suitable software list, and it's the only empirical calculator to be accepted by them.
